The Arctis 7 headphone charging issue usually stems from two main sources: hardware problems or user errors. First and foremost, to determine the cause of the issue, it’s important to proceed step by step and make a definitive diagnosis.
If you notice that your Arctis 7 headphones are not charging, try using a different USB cable and adapter to ensure that the problem is not with the headphones themselves. By connecting your headphones to a different computer or device, you can determine if the issue lies with the headphones or the charging source. If you want to get a charging cable, just click on the link.
Check for any physical damage or corrosion in the cables or connection ports of your headphones. SteelSeries occasionally releases software updates for their headphones, and there might be an update that resolves the issues. How Long Does Arctis 7 Take to Charge?
The charging time and battery life of the Arctis 7 wireless headphones can vary depending on your usage habits and how you use the headphones. The charging time refers to the time it takes for the battery to reach full charge, while the battery life indicates how long the headphones can be used with a full charge. So, how long does it take for Arctis 7 to charge?
The charging time of the Arctis 7 wireless headphones can vary depending on the used charging adapter and the battery’s current condition. Typically, fully charging a completely depleted battery can take around 3 to 4 hours on average. This time can also vary based on the quality of the USB cable and charging adapter used. A charging adapter with a higher amperage can speed up the charging process. Additionally, over time, the battery’s capacity may decrease, which can extend the charging time. Once fully charged, the Arctis 7 wireless headphones provide an average usage time of approximately 24 hours. This doesn’t mean you can continuously use the headphones for 24 hours. The battery life can vary based on your usage habits and sound levels. Intensive use with higher sound levels can reduce battery life, while using the headphones with lower sound levels can prolong it.

Resetting the Arctis 7
To reset the Arctis 7 headphones, first turn off the headphones completely. Press and hold the power button on the headphones for a few seconds to turn them off. Then, move the volume button on the right side of the headphones to the highest position. This step is important to reset the control on the volume button of the headphones.
Once you’ve moved the volume button to the highest position, press and hold the power button on the headphones and wait for a while. Holding it for about 15 seconds is usually sufficient. After holding the power button for 15 seconds, turn the headphones back on. Now, your headphones should be reset, and the settings will return to the factory default settings. At this point, your headphones will be ready to be set up again, and you can make your personal settings.
